Insurance and Licensing

The licensing and insurance of a general contractor are crucial aspects to examine, as they deliver assurance regarding compliance and protection. Licensed contractors show compliance with local regulations and industry standards, which ensures quality workmanship. Homeowners should verify the contractor's license through relevant state or local agencies to confirm its validity.

Proper insurance coverage is equally vital, as it safeguards both the contractor and the homeowner from potential liabilities. A trustworthy contractor should maintain general liability insurance, which covers damages and accidents that may happen during the project. Moreover, workers' compensation insurance is crucial to protect against injuries incurred by workers on-site. Before hiring, homeowners should request proof of both licensing and insurance to verify they are making a sound decision.

What Indicates That I Need a General Contractor?

Determining the need for a general contractor requires analyzing project complexity, required permits, and specialized skills. Homeowners should evaluate their budget, timeline, and experience level, as well as the project's scope and potential challenges.

What Are the Average Project Timelines for Renovations?

Common project timelines for renovations can vary widely, usually extending from a few weeks for simple updates to several months for comprehensive remodels. Elements determining duration include scope of work, permits needed, and contractor availability.

Do All Types of Renovations Require Permits?

Permits are typically needed for the majority of renovations, specifically those involving structural alterations, electrical work, or plumbing. Nonetheless, simple cosmetic updates might not require permits, depending on local regulations and individual project details.

How Do Contractors Tackle Unforeseen Issues During a Project?

Contractors manage unexpected issues by examining the problem, coordinating with clients, and implementing solutions. They may adjust timelines and budgets, making certain that the project remains on track while maintaining transparency throughout the renovation work.

Which Payment Methods Are Offered for Contractor Services?

Contractors usually present different payment alternatives, including cash, credit cards, checks, and financing plans. Some may require deposits upfront, while others allow milestone payments throughout the project, guaranteeing adaptability for clients with different financial needs.
